> How can I know, probably (cout or stdout) the CPU usage of each node of
> each job that is being executed?
Are you asking how to determine how much CPU time a particular job
is using on a machine, or what the load average is for the node
on which a job is running?
If you're asking for CPU time usage for a particular process, then
you can pull this out of /proc/<pid>/stat (see the proc(5) man page
for details). If you're looking for the load average for the machine,
then /proc/loadavg is the place to check.
